注意:創建LibTiff.Net庫從未改變的新tiff圖像時,可以使用LibTiff.Net庫添加/更改標籤而不會出現問題(第一次)。嘗試更新tiff圖像上的標籤時出現問題

在我使用LibTiff.Net庫改變tiff標籤後,當我嘗試第二次更改它們時,圖像變得腐敗。標籤似乎很好,但圖像本身顯示爲黑色圖像(損壞)。

這是目前在我的課堂上使用我的標籤擴展...

回答

1

快看看設置TIFF標記您的代碼讓我覺得問題的原因是呼叫tImage.CheckpointDirectory();

通過這個調用,您可以有效地將目錄數據寫入文件,而不必考慮可能會被讀取的內容你放在那裏。

我想早晚通過調用CheckpointDirectory寫入的目錄開始佔用比先前分配給文件中的目錄數據更多的空間,並且柵格數據的開始被覆蓋。

請嘗試改用RewriteDirectory方法。
